So I worked my cows on 5/24 and have now noticed that one of them has a knot the size of a baseball on her neck right in the area where she would have been given a shot. I am in with my herd pretty much everyday to check them and never noticed the knot before, so maybe it has just gotten big enough to really notice it. The knot is hard to the touch (not rock hard, but hard enough) Her health seems fine and she eats just fine.

I know a lot of times a knot will develop right after a shot is given and then gradually go away, but could it keep growing as this has done instead of going away?

Thoughts?
 
Like everything else, some do and some don;t. We had a cow that had a knot the size of a golf ball from every shot she was given from calfhood, to a cull cow.
